Orlando, Fla. – The Volunteer Income Tax Assistance program (VITA) at Barry University Dwayne O. Andreas School of Law has been recognized with the National Achievement Award from the American Bar Association (ABA) Law Student Division. The award was announced on August 4 at the ABA Annual Meeting in Chicago, making it the 11th time Barry Law’s VITA program has earned the honor.

Each year during tax season, students at Barry School of Law assist low-income families and individuals with filing their federal income taxes. The program is offered through Internal Revenue Service’s VITA program, which is part of a coalition assembled by Heart of Florida United Way to provide services to the community. VITA is designed to help low-income earners, specifically those who make less than $54,000 per year.  

“We are tremendously honored that the ABA has once again recognized the amazing work of our Barry Law students in the VITA program,” said Leticia M. Diaz, Dean of the Barry Law School. “Community service is central to our mission, and this program is one of the many ways our students embody it by providing tax services for the elderly, our veterans, and other underserved members of our community.”

This year, the program had a total of 60 Barry Law students volunteers and prepared a total of 242 returns which resulted in $253,428 dollars in refunds.

Barry Law Professor Frank Schiavo, who serves as the faculty advisor to the VITA program, was on site each week to assist students with some of the more complex issues and answer questions for those having their taxes prepared. The oversight of the student volunteers is handled by the VITA E-Board, which is comprised of students who are elected each year to serve for the following tax season.

Barry Law’s VITA program was launched in 2006 and was recognized that year with the ABA Law Student Division’s VITA Rookie Site Award.
